Weave Whisperer
Whenever a spell fails to cast either from being interrupted, countered, or from it becoming uncontrolled it creates a Whisper that echoes throughout the Weave. Weave Whisperers can hear these Whispers and allow them to take shape again. These Whispers can be heard more clearly in magic fields that contain spells, Wild Magic Zones, near portals, where mages perished, or where prayers were left unanswered. At times mysterious voices called Hauntings can also be heard in similar areas that repeat bits and bobs of information from unknown sources connected to the area. (The DM has full discretion to choose what Whispers and Hauntings are available though it would be appropriate to provide at least one Whisper in and out of combat and one Haunting each session as a minimum.)
Spellcasting: Spells cast by a Magister are changed fundamentally. All of your spells are changed in some way. For instance, Mage Hand becomes five stethoscopes wound together like a hand or similar facsimile of a listening device.

See Fields
You can locate normally invisible and undetectable Spell Containment Fields within 120 ft of you that occur naturally or by Mystra’s hand as a way to preserve spells that had great importance to the caster. In Spell Containment Fields you can clearly hear and identify Whispers and Hauntings. (A minimum of 2D6 Whispers and 2D4 Hauntings are appropriate for the average Spell Containment Field.)
Weave Whispering
You can focus and listen to any Whispers within an area. You can listen intently for 1 minute and you hear the loudest Whisper present within 300 ft of you. If there are no Whispers in the area the use of the feature is not expended. When you hear a Whisper you can add it to the number of spells you have prepared for the next 24 hours and cast it as if it was an Arcanist spell (You must still have the correct spell slot in order to cast the spell). You can have one spell prepared this way at a time, if you prepare a new spell with this feature you forget the oldest one.
Once you listen to a Whisper with this feature the Whisper is silenced, its purpose having been fulfilled.
You can use this feature a number of times per long rest equal to your Proficiency Bonus + your CHA modifier (Minimum 1).
Recreate Spell
Only in times of combat with the heightened energy of the battlefield charging Whispers, you can sense if a Whisper is near and calling out to you. If a Whisper is within 30 ft of you and is a 1st level or lower spell you can cast the spell using your Weaving feature. Before you Recreate the Spell you can attempt a DC 12 Arcana check and on a success you learn the Whisper’s casting time. As you Recreate the Spell its effects become known to you though you do not know what it will do beforehand. At this point you can cast it using its casting time or dismiss it, silencing the Whisper forever. A Recreated Spell does not require a spell slot or Material Components as it calls upon the energy trapped with the Weave from its Whisper to cast the spell.
Once you listen to a Whisper with this feature the Whisper is silenced, its purpose having been fulfilled.

Words of a Haunt
You can focus and listen to any Haunts within an area. You can listen intently for 1 minute and you hear the loudest Haunt present within 300 ft of you. If there are no Haunts in the area the use of the feature is not expended.
Once you listen to a Haunt with this feature the Haunt is silenced, its purpose having been fulfilled.
You can use this feature a number of times per long rest equal to your Proficiency Bonus + your CHA modifier (Minimum 1).
Examples of Famous Historical Haunts
“Oh, Mystra, that it has come to this! The emerald rod is broken, and the dragon that flies through minds is loosed. They will become what we all feared.”
“The passwords are: 'Three ravens yet seven claws.' But mind, all of those words must be used at separate doors, one at a time, and the right one at each.”
“The Symbol hid it here—I saw her! Four coins in hand opens the portal, but it's guarded by faceless things with claws!”

Record Whisper
You can internalize the power and meaning of a Whisper you learn from your Weave Whispering or Recreate Spell feature. You do not prepare the spell or can Recreate it but instead Record it for later use (You still expend the use of the feature). You can cast the Recorded Whisper at a later point using its casting time. You can Record one Whisper at a time, if you Record another Whisper the oldest one is forgotten and silenced.
You can use this feature once per long or short rest.
Recreate Spell
You can listen to and recreate stronger spells from Whispers using your Recreate Spell feature. During combat if a Whisper is within 30 ft of you and is a 6th level or lower spell you can cast the spell using your Weaving feature.
Relive Haunting
After much practice, you can delve into a Haunting and relive it to gain more insight. When you use your Words of a Haunt feature you can choose to relive it. You experience key events that lead up to the actual words of the Haunting through the eyes of the creature that created the Haunting. The experience is intense and no matter how long the events take to relive in your mind the experience lasts one minute in real time. Until the Haunting is Relived you are Incapciated unless you succeed a DC 20 WIS saving throw to leave the Haunting. You can attempt this save twice per Reliving of a Haunting after which you must finish the full experience to its completion.
You can use this feature once per long rest.
